Caring for aging parents can be a deeply meaningful part of your middle age - but it can also be overwhelming, exhausting and emotionally complex. Many people find themselves balancing their own lives, work, financial pressures and families while trying to meet the growing needs of parents. This can bring up guilt, grief and family conflict. 

 

At The Messy Mid , we offer a safe and supportive space to help you navigate these challenges.

Common Experiences You May Be Facing

  • Role changes – adjusting to the shift from being cared for, to becoming a caregiver

  • Emotional strain – feelings of guilt, resentment, grief, or worry about the future

  • Family dynamics – disagreements with siblings or relatives about care decisions

  • Practical challenges – managing appointments, finances, or living arrangements

  • Personal wellbeing – trying to care for others while neglecting your own needs
